Re-entry guidance is one of the primary tasks of a global strike mission. Hypersonic and common aero vehicles are currently being investigated for missions like this. This paper proposes a guidance law considering not only the constraints of terminal status and flight process, but also the avoidance of no-fly zones, to meet the requirements of a global strike mission. An improved A* algorithm is proposed first to achieve a real-time trajectory planning process. Then a dynamic optimization guidance law based on the model of a hypersonic vehicle considering single and multiple no-fly zones is founded. Numerical simulations show the robustness and rapidity of this optimization method.
